3. MAINTENANCE (CONTD)
7
7. Slide the cleaned core into the unit.
8. Slide the cleaned filters into the unit.
NOTE: The mesh side of filters must be on
bottom(rests on core surface).
9. Reinstall the door. Secure it with both mechanical
screws 8-32 x 1” previously removed.
10. Clean the exterior hoods, plug back the unit and
turn it on.
NOTE: The unit will return to its previous setting after a 30-second delay for booting
sequence.
3.2 ANNUAL MAINTENANCE (CONTD)
CAUTION
Make sure to align proper symbol on the
core (circle or square) with the one on the
unit.
VD0209
Heat Recovery Core Cleaning Energy Recovery Core Cleaning
Allow the recovery core to soak for 3 hours
in a solution of warm water and mild soap
(liquid soap).
Rinse lightly, let dry and reinstall.
Remove the dust on the core using
a vacuum cleaner and a soft brush
attachment.
CAUTION
Do not soak the energy recovery core in water. This core can easely be
damaged especially if it is soaked.
6. Clean the core (refer to table below).
3. Slide out both filters (3) and recovery
core (4) from the unit.
4. Clean the inside walls of the unit with
a damp cloth, then wipe with a clean
dry one.
5. Wash both core filters under
lukewarm water with mild soap. Rinse
thoroughly and let dry completely
before reinstalling on the core.
